The image depicts an ornate interior architectural detail within the Assumption Cathedral (Uspensky Sobor) in Yaroslavl', Russia. Centrally featured is a circular icon portraying the "Preparation of the Throne" or Hetoimasia. This icon displays a gold background with a brown cross adorned with a green wreath. Below the cross, a white dove with outstretched wings is depicted above a blue-draped altar or table, on which rests a closed, dark-colored book with a decorative cross on its cover. Partial Cyrillic text, reading "ЭТИЛ" and "АСIА," is visible near the horizontal arms of the cross. The circular icon is encased within a prominent, multi-layered white stucco frame, which is partially chipped in places, particularly on its left side. A white stucco garland resembling twisted rope hangs draped from the circular frame, extending downwards and meeting at a small, lighter, undefined element at the bottom center, which emits a soft glow. Above the circular frame, a dark gray, ornate stucco motif resembling a stylized floral or leafy design is positioned, featuring a small, bright light source at its center. The background wall behind these decorative elements is painted a muted blue-gray color. Above and to the sides of the central elements, white architectural moldings and cornices are visible. The top of the image shows a ceiling or upper wall structure with modern lighting fixtures, including a linear LED strip and several small, metallic spotlights on tracks. The overall scene is illuminated by these fixtures and the internal light sources, casting subtle shadows on the stucco work.
